Effects of Enhanced UV-B Radiation on Chlorophyll Content of Wild Sugarcane (Saccharum spontaneum L.) Clones for Two Consecutive Years

  • The research was about the effects of enhanced UV-B radiation on chlorophyll content of two wild sugarcane(Saccharum spontaneum L.) clones for two consecutive years in field condition.The results showed that clone 93-25 was more resistent than clone 92-11.Chlorophyll content of clone 92-11 decreased while that of clone 93-25 increased under 5 kJ/m2 UV-B radiation.Interspecific difference in chlorophyll content of wide sugarcanes existed.Clone 92-11 was more resistent in 2004 than 2003 while clone 93-25 was opposite change.The clones were more sensitive in their flowering stage than tillering stage,and the elongating stage was the most resistent stage.
